Insulating value

Double glazing windows can make your home more comfortable. However, the insulation value of a window can vary depending on the thickness of the glass and whether it is coated with low-e.

The R-value and U-value determine the window's insulation value. The U-value determines how much heat is transferred through the glass. A lower U-value indicates a better insulating value. Software for thermal modeling can calculate the overall U-value for the entire window. This will make it easier to create specifications for building codes.

Double-glazed windows have an R-value of 1.7. To improve their insulation modern windows are equipped with warm-edge spacer bars as well as metallic low-e coatings. Older windows might have caulk around their edges in order to prevent cold air from getting in.

Double-pane windows may also have inert gases between the panes. The most common types of inert gas employed are argon and krypton. They are also efficient in energy use and provide additional thermal resistance.

Soundproofing

The soundproofing of windows is an effective way of reducing the noise levels in your home. Double glazing is the most effective choice to accomplish this. It is a great addition to any home and will help you enjoy a more peaceful and tranquil indoor environment.

There are many options available for making your windows soundproofed. However there are some options that are superior to others. Triple and double glazing is extremely popular.

If you're in search of the best double glazing to provide soundproofing, your best option is to choose bespoke glass inserts. They are designed specifically for the window you have. Generally, the larger the space between the panes, more effective the sound reduction.

You can also soundproof your windows with an acoustic seal or acoustic caulk to your windows. To be able to soundproof your windows you will need to consult the local council's regulations on plans.

For optimal results for the best results, the two panes glass should be at a minimum 10mm apart. The thickness of the glass also matters. Thicker glass is the best option due to its greater potential for noise reduction.
